Etymology
Etymology Information

'philatelic' originates from French, specifically the word 'philatélique,' where 'phil-' meant 'loving' and 'atelia' meant 'exemption from tax or charge.'

Historical Evolution

'philatélique' transformed into the English word 'philatelic' and has retained its meaning related to stamp collecting.

Meaning Changes

Initially, it meant 'exemption from tax or charge,' but over time it evolved into its current meaning related to stamp collecting.

Meanings by Part of Speech

Adjective 1

relating to the collection and study of postage stamps.

He has a philatelic interest that spans several decades.
